What Exactly is an Address Change Affidavit?

An address change affidavit is a statement where you formally declare that you have shifted your permanent residence. It serves as reliable supporting evidence when institutions require proof of the change, especially if strong documentation for the new address is not yet available.

Unlike procedures for name or religion changes, address updates do not involve newspaper advertisements or Gazette publication. A notarized affidavit format combined with valid new address proof is accepted by most authorities across India.

When is This Affidavit Format Particularly Helpful?

You'll find it especially useful in scenarios such as:

  • Newly moved and utility bills/rent agreements are not yet in your name
  • Banks or financial institutions specifically request an affidavit for KYC updates
  • Need a single declaration document for multiple updates
  • Inter-state relocation requiring additional verification

Easy Steps to Prepare Your Address Change Affidavit

Creating the affidavit is quick and straightforward:

  2. Download the ready document in English or your preferred language
  3. Print on non-judicial stamp paper (value typically ₹20–₹100)
  4. Sign before two witnesses
  5. Get notarized by a notary public or magistrate

The whole process can be done in 1–2 days at minimal cost.

Essential Supporting Proofs for New Address

Pair the affidavit with any of these commonly accepted documents:

  • Rent or lease agreement
  • Recent electricity, water, or gas bill
  • Bank statement or passbook reflecting new address
  • Property sale deed or allotment letter
  • Housing society maintenance receipt

Updating Major Documents with Your Affidavit Format

Aadhaar Card

Visit an enrolment centre with the affidavit and proof. Updates are free; new card arrives in 15–30 days via the UIDAI portal.

PAN Card

Apply online on NSDL or UTIITSL websites. Upload scanned copies – new PAN card delivered in 15–20 days.

Passport

Request re-issue on the Passport Seva portal. Submit affidavit, old passport, and new proof; police verification may apply for inter-state moves.

Bank Accounts, Voter ID, and Driving Licence

Banks often allow online updates; Voter ID via NVSP portal (Form 8); Driving Licence through Parivahan portal or RTO visit.

Costs and Practical Timeline

Affordable and efficient:

  • Stamp paper + notarization: ₹100–₹400
  • Most updates: Free or nominal charges
  • Total: Usually under ₹1000

Avoid These Common Pitfalls

  • Delaying updates leading to compliance issues
  • Omitting PIN code or landmarks in addresses
  • Using plain paper instead of stamp paper
  • Forgetting notarization
  • Not updating investments and insurance policies

Smart Tips for Success

  • Prioritize Aadhaar update – it's widely accepted as proof
  • Prepare several notarized copies
  • Scan documents for online submissions
  • Redirect mail through India Post if needed
  • Update registered mobile number address too
